Understanding E-Invoicing in the UAE: Beyond the Mandate (Explainer & Common Questions)
E-invoicing in the UAE is often perceived as simply a compliance hurdle, a new mandate to adhere to. However, this perspective significantly undervalues the transformative potential it offers for businesses. Beyond merely fulfilling legal obligations, understanding e-invoicing as a strategic tool can unlock substantial operational efficiencies and foster greater financial transparency. It's not just about sending invoices electronically; it's about automating the entire accounts receivable and payable cycle, reducing human error, and accelerating payment processing. Businesses that proactively embrace e-invoicing beyond the basic mandate stand to gain a competitive edge through improved cash flow management and streamlined administrative tasks, ultimately contributing to a healthier bottom line.
Delving deeper, the benefits extend to enhanced data accuracy and improved auditing capabilities. With structured e-invoices, reconciliation becomes significantly simpler, minimizing discrepancies and accelerating month-end closings. Furthermore, the move to e-invoicing aligns with the UAE's broader digital transformation agenda, positioning businesses to leverage future technological advancements such as AI-powered financial analytics. The UAE is actively progressing towards mandatory e-invoicing, with the Federal Tax Authority (FTA) expected to announce specific timelines for its implementation. Businesses should start preparing for UAE e-invoicing to ensure compliance and leverage the benefits of digital transformation. This shift will streamline financial operations, enhance transparency, and reduce manual errors across various sectors.
